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7032 5266800452 16952303655
67134958 7776
67134958 7776
7070 580943 1893385
All about undefined
Interested in learning more?
67134958 7776
7070 580943 1893385
See more
9372 68569 765
30 684477796 705469802 87154410251
See more
84 50959423387
9351766496 57554944 2428921
See more